Understanding the Significance of Fourth of July Font Styles

Fonts play a crucial role in conveying emotions and messages. Each font style has its own personality and conveys a unique message. For instance, a bold font like Impact can signify strength and power, while a script font like Brush Script MT can evoke elegance and sophistication. When it comes to Fourth of July fonts, there are several styles to choose from. Serif fonts like Times New Roman or Georgia can give a classic feel, while sans-serif fonts like Arial or Helvetica can create a modern look.

Different Types of Fonts You Can Use for Your Fourth of July Design

There are several types of fonts that you can use for your Fourth of July design project. Here are a few examples:1. Serif Fonts - These are classic fonts that have decorative lines at the end of each stroke. They are perfect for creating a traditional look.2. Sans-Serif Fonts - These fonts do not have decorative lines and are often used for creating a modern look.3. Script Fonts - These fonts mimic handwriting and can add a touch of elegance and sophistication.4. Display Fonts - These fonts are bold and eye-catching and can be used for headlines and titles.

Tips for Combining Different Fonts for a Stunning Fourth of July Presentation

Combining different fonts can add depth and interest to your Fourth of July presentation. However, it is essential to use them judiciously. Here are a few tips:1. Use no more than three fonts in a design.2. Choose fonts that complement each other. For instance, a script font can pair well with a sans-serif font.3. Use fonts of different sizes to create contrast and hierarchy.4. Experiment with different font styles until you find the right combination.

  1. The best 4th of July font for free is subjective and depends on your personal preference. Some popular options include Stars & Stripes, American Captain, and Uncle Sam.
  2. You can find free 4th of July fonts on various websites such as dafont.com, fontspace.com, and fontmeme.com. Simply search for 4th of July fonts and browse through the options.
  3. Most free 4th of July fonts can be used on both personal and commercial projects, but it's always a good idea to check the terms of use before using them.
  4. To install 4th of July fonts on your computer, first download the font file from a website. Then, right-click on the downloaded file and select Install or drag and drop the file into your computer's fonts folder.
